Cirugía Oral e Implantología

La práctica de Carlos Polis Yanes gira en torno a Cirugía Oral e Implantología. Ejerce en Barcelona. Cursó sus estudios de Odontología en Universidad Europea en 2011.
Con el tiempo, ha sumado formación específica en prótesis y regeneración. Su título de posgrado más reciente es el Máster en Medicina, Cirugía e Implantología Oral, Odontología y Salud Oral (Universitat de Barcelona, 2015).
Actualmente ejerce como cirujano/implantólogo en Clínica dental Beatriz Rubio, Institut Dra. Iriarte y Healthdent en Barcelona y Huesca. Antes desarrolló su actividad en Clínica Universitaria Odontológica UEM.
Además de la clínica, mantiene actividad de docencia en Universitat de Barcelona y Universidad Europea, en programas como Grado / Licenciado en Odontología y Máster de Formación Permanente en Implantología Oral Avanzada.
Su aportación al colectivo: imparte una formación — entre ellas «Taller de Implantología Monobloque» — en Granada y firma 11 publicaciones científicas en revistas como Applied Sciences y Journal of Clinical and Experimental Dentistry.

Background surgical extraction of impacted mandibular third molars is frequently associated with postoperative pain, swelling and trismus. Kinesio Taping (KT) has been proposed as a non-pharmacological adjunct therapy, despite evidence remaining inconclusive. Methods: a systematic review and meta-analysis were conducted according to PRISMA guidelines and registered in PROSPERO (CRD420251120841). PubMed, Scopus, and Web of Science were searched from January 2010 to October 2025. Randomized controlled trials evaluating KT after mandibular third-molar extraction were included. Risk of bias was assessed using the revised Cochrane Risk-of-Bias Tool (RoB 2.0). Results: Ten randomized controlled trials (442 patients) were included. KT significantly reduced postoperative pain in the early postoperative period (MD −2.06 VAS units, 95% CI −3.15 to −0.96; p = 0.0002; I2 = 97%) and at day 7 (MD −0.78, 95% CI −1.52 to −0.05; p = 0.04; I2 = 99%). Facial edema was reduced in the early postoperative period (SMD −1.46, 95% CI −2.47 to −0.45; p = 0.005; I2 = 95%), though estimates should be interpreted with caution given the methodological heterogeneity. No significant reduction was observed at day 7 (SMD −0.33, 95% CI −0.92 to 0.27; p = 0.28; I2 = 87%). Mouth opening improved in both the early (MD −2.78 mm; I2 = 100%) and late periods (MD −4.63 mm; I2 = 87%). The overall certainty of evidence was rated as very low (GRADE). Conclusion: KT may reduce pain and trismus after third-molar extraction, with a reduction in facial swelling. Due to very high heterogeneity, high risk of bias, and very low certainty of evidence, these findings should be interpreted with caution. Further high-quality placebo-controlled trials are needed.

Background: Bone and soft tissue remodeling after tooth loss is an inevitable physiological process. By placing immediate dental implants and performing a custom healing abutment (CHA), we can help achieve a stable emergence profile and reduce tissue volume loss. Purpose: The purpose of this work is to present a series of two clinical cases to show the Spider Web Technique for the creation of custom healing abutments (CHAs) chair-side in immediate implants. Material and Methods: We present two cases of lower molars with CHAs performed chair-side in the clinic using titanium abutments and flowable composite with the Spider Web Technique as an alternative to prefabricated titanium or polyetheretherketone (PEEK) ones. A brief discussion was held providing other techniques for carrying out CHAs. Results: The creation of CHAs was simple and fast and the postoperative period was very good. After the osseointegration period, the appearance of the peri-implant tissues, as well as the bone level, were optimal for making the definitive crown. Conclusions: The Spider Web Technique provides an effective way to create a CHA around a provisional titanium abutment immediately intraoperatively chair-side with low cost and predictable results. Comparative protocolized studies with others are necessary to obtain clear conclusions and protocols.

BACKGROUND: Metastases in the oral cavity are rare and account for only 1 to 3% of all malignant lesions in this area. The primary location from which most metastases have been described in the oral cavity in adult patients include lungs, breasts, kidneys and colon. MATERIAL AND METHODS: A systematic search of the literature was carried out following the PRISMA statement in PubMed database. Clinical trials and case series published in the last 10 years [2010-2020] were eligible to be selected. The headings and keywords used in the searches were "cancer" AND "oral metastases", "incidence" AND "oral metastases", "oral metastases" AND "jaw bone", "oral metastases" AND "soft tissue". RESULTS: For the study of the incidence of metastases in the oral cavity, 9 reports of clinical trials and 7 retrospective studies of case series have been included in this article. The primary locations from which more metastases have been described in the oral cavity are lungs (30.6% or 183 cases), breasts (22.2% or 133 cases), liver (15.5% or 93 cases), prostate (9 % or 54 cases), thyroid glands (8.1% or 49 cases), kidneys (7.3% or 44 cases), skin (2.3% or 14 cases), soft tissues (2% or 12 cases), colon (2% or 12 cases) and gastrointestinal (0.6% or 4 cases). These metastases have a predilection for hard tissues. The clinical presentation of these lesions varies from painless granulomatous lesions to lytic areas in the jaws. CONCLUSIONS: Although metastases in the oral cavity is an uncommon pathology, early diagnosis is needed so that in the event that it is the first manifestation, it allows the primary tumor to be diagnosed as soon as possible.

PURPOSE: To present an update the orofacial manifestations of granulomatosis with polyangiitis (GPA) and present a clinical case with the initial signs in the oral cavity. MATERIALS AND METHODS: A bibliographic search was performed on Pubmed with the keywords 'Wegener's granulomatosis', 'etiology', 'oral manifestations', 'oral cavity', 'gingiva'. The inclusion criteria were papers published in English in the last 10 years that made reference to clinical cases with in which the oral cavity was affected. The quality of the results was assessed with 'The 2013 Care Checklist'. RESULTS: Nineteen clinical cases were analysed. The average quality was 7.68/13 (range 5-10/13). 73.7% of patients were women, the most frequent area for the lesions was the gingiva and the most prevalent lesion was gingival hyperplasia. 68.4% of the patients had this lesion as a first sign, 21.1% as a progression and 10.5% as a recurrence. 68.4% of the lesions resolved once medical treatment was established. CONCLUSION: GPA is a multisystem disorder associated with considerable morbidity and mortality if not treated. Early diagnosis improves the prognosis. The first manifestation of the disease can be seen in the oral cavity. It is important that dentists recognise the oral manifestation in order to improve the prognosis. When a tooth is extracted, a bone remodeling of the alveolar process occurs irretrievably. Various techniques have emerged over time to maintain the thickness of the bone crest in fixed prosthetics on teeth and implants. The socket shield and pontic shield techniques are aimed at minimizing buccal bone remodeling, especially in the aesthetic area. We present a case of an aesthetic sector rehabilitated with partial fixed denture using the socket shield and pontic shield techniques.

BACKGROUND: The aim of this study was to determine if the treatment with bisphosphonates other anti-resorptive and antiangiogenic agents influences the success of regenerative and / or implant treatments. MATERIAL AND METHODS: We reviewed the literature from the last 5 years in the PubMed database, using the following words: "Sinus Floor Augmentation"[Mesh] OR "Dental Implants"[Mesh]) OR "Guided Tissue Regeneration"[Mesh]) AND "Osteonecrosis"[Mesh]. The articles were selected following the inclusion and exclusion criteria and were evaluated using the 22 items of the STROBE declaration. The following PICO clinical question was applied: Does the treatment with agents associated with drug osteonecrosis influence the success of regenerative and implant treatments? RESULTS: The initial search resulted in a total of 27 articles. After eliminating those that did not refer to the topic, were duplicated or did not meet the inclusion / exclusion criteria, a full reading of the articles was made evaluating their methodological quality, obtaining six studies with high methodological quality and two with moderate. CONCLUSIONS: The literature regarding this topic is scarce, randomized clinical trials would be necessary to establish protocols relative to implant treatment in patients on antiresorptive treatments. The risk of developing an osteonecrosis associated with the regeneration / implant placement in patients with benign bone diseases is scarce, but it exists and it should not be underestimated. Especially, in the posterior areas of the jaw, if the duration of treatment with BP is greater than 3 years, and if the patient is under therapy with systemic corticosteroids.

Alloplastic dental implants are currently the best way to replace lost teeth. In order to achieve good function and prognosis of dental implants, having bone and soft tissue to support them is necessary. When the amount of bone left is not enough to ensure the outcome of the implant, techniques such as shorts implants, zygomatic implants, or guided bone regeneration have been used. Even though autologous bone is mostly the "gold standard," other biomaterials such as xenografts have led to the reduction of the morbidity of treatments and to the improvement of the regeneration technique outcomes. We present a clinical case of severe atrophy of the maxilla in which we used different types of biomaterials: heterologous cortical lamina, xenograft and autologous bone, and microscrews.

BACKGROUND: Recently, bone graft materials using permanent teeth have come to light, and clinical and histological outcomes of this material have been confirmed by some studies. The aim of this systematic review was to evaluate the reliability of the autogenous tooth bone graft material applied to alveolar ridge augmentation procedures. MATERIAL AND METHODS: A systematic review of literature was conducted analyzing articles published between 2007 and 2017. The following four outcome variables were defined: a) implant stability b) post-operative complication c) evaluation of implant survival and failure rates, and d) histological analysis. A total of 108 articles were identified; 6 were selected for review. Based on the PICO (problem, intervention, comparison, outcome) model, the chief question of this study was: Can patients with alveolar ridge deficiency be successfully treated with the autogenous teeth used as bone graft? RESULTS: The mean primary stability of the placed implants was 67.3 ISQ and the mean secondary stability was 75.5 ISQ. The dehiscence of the wound was the most frequent complication with a rate of 29.1%. Of the 182 analyzed implants, the survival rate was 97.7% and the failure rate was 2.3%. In the histological analysis, most of studies reported bone formation. CONCLUSIONS: There is insufficient evidence regarding the effects of autogenous teeth used for bone grafting to support any definitive conclusions, although it has been shown clinically safe and good bone forming capacity, and good results are shown about implant stability.
